How to fill out damage survey - standard

How to fill out damage survey - standard
01
Start by gathering all necessary information about the damage, such as location, cause, and extent.
02
Ensure you have the appropriate survey form or template to record the damage details.
03
Begin the survey by documenting the general condition of the area or property affected.
04
Take photographs or videos of the damage from different angles for visual evidence.
05
Make note of any specific damages or areas that require immediate attention.
06
Record any relevant measurements, such as dimensions or quantities of damaged items.
07
Provide a brief description of each damaged item or part, including its function if applicable.
08
Include any additional comments or observations that may be useful for further assessment.
09
Double-check all the collected data and make sure it is accurate and complete.
10
Submit the filled-out damage survey form to the designated authority or department.

What is damage survey - standard?
A damage survey - standard is a standardized report used to assess and document damages to property or items.
Who is required to file damage survey - standard?
The individual or entity responsible for the damaged property is required to file a damage survey - standard.
How to fill out damage survey - standard?
To fill out a damage survey - standard, one must provide detailed information about the extent of the damage, the cause of the damage, and any relevant supporting documentation.
What is the purpose of damage survey - standard?
The purpose of a damage survey - standard is to accurately assess the extent of damages and provide a report that can be used for insurance claims or legal purposes.
What information must be reported on damage survey - standard?
Information such as the date of damage, location of damage, cause of damage, extent of damage, and any relevant documentation must be reported on a damage survey - standard.
